Understanding AWS CloudFormation Basics

Before diving into the nitty-gritty details, let’s start with the basics. AWS CloudFormation is a service that allows you to create and manage a collection of related resources, such as EC2 instances, S3 buckets, and RDS databases, in a single template file called a CloudFormation stack.

A CloudFormation stack is essentially a blueprint for your cloud infrastructure, which defines the specific resources required to build and deploy your application. This template file is written in JSON or YAML format and can be used to create and manage multiple stacks across different AWS accounts and regions.

Designing Your CloudFormation Template

When designing your CloudFormation template, it’s essential to consider the following key factors:

  • Resources: Identify the specific resources required for your application, such as EC2 instances, S3 buckets, and RDS databases. Each resource should be properly configured with its respective properties.
  • Dependencies: Determine the dependencies between your resources. For example, an EC2 instance may require a security group to be created before it can be launched.
  • Variables: Use variables to parameterize your template, making it easier to reuse and manage different environments.
  • Conditions: Apply conditions to control the creation of specific resources based on certain criteria.

Best Practices for CloudFormation Management

To get the most out of AWS CloudFormation, follow these best practices:

  • Use templates: Always use a template file to define your cloud infrastructure. This ensures consistency and makes it easier to manage changes.
  • Keep it simple: Avoid over-engineering your template by breaking it down into smaller, more manageable pieces.
  • Test and validate: Thoroughly test and validate your CloudFormation stack before deploying it to production.
  • Monitor and troubleshoot: Monitor and troubleshoot your CloudFormation stack’s performance and any potential issues that may arise.
